SDSU Men's Soccer Travels To Riverside Looking For First Win San Diego State, looking for its first win on the season, travels to UC Riverside Thursday for a 3 p.m. match. The Aztecs (0-2) have never lost to the Highlanders in eight all-time games between the teams. Including a 2-1 win last season, SDSU holds a 6-0-2 advantage in the series, including a 1-0-2 mark in Riverside. UCR (1-1) opened its season with a 2-1 win against Cal-State Fullerton, before falling 1-0 to No. 7 UCLA. The Highlanders are led by junior midfielder Scott Barnett, who has two goals on the season, and goalkeeper Chris Alamo. Following the Riverside match, the Aztecs will take a week off before returning to action on Sept. 17, against Michigan State in the SDSU/USD tournament, which also features a Sept. 19 game against Dartmouth. The MSU game is scheduled for 4 p.m., and the Dartmouth match is set for a 2 p.m. start.
